Description The body mass index (BMI) is a value derived from the mass (weight) and height of an individual. The BMI is defined as the body mass divided by the square of the body height, and is universally expressed in units of kg/m2 (i.e., mass in kilograms divided height in meters squared) The BMI is an attempt to quantify the amount of tissue mass (muscle, fat, and bone) in an individual, and then categorize that person as underweight, normal weight, overweight, or obese based on that value. Commonly accepted BMI ranges are underweight: under 18.5 kg/m2, normal weight: 18.5 to 25, overweight: 25 to 30, obese: over 30 BMI provides a simple numeric measure of a person's thickness or thinness, allowing health professionals to discuss weight problems more objectively with their patients. Note that BMI was designed to be used as a simple means of classifying average sedentary (physically inactive) populations, with an average body composition. As such, very active athletes with a high muscle to fat ratio may have a BMI that is misleadingly high relative to their body fat percentage.
